  • This is my 2000 Subaru Impreza Outback Sport. Here is the rundown on everything done to it.
    128k miles N/A stock engine
    Cold air intake
    COBB pitch stop mount
    Amber Driver and Passenger side parking lights
    Raceland “Classic” coilovers
    Inferno fab headers, stock cat to Tsudo catback
    Rally Armor Mudflaps
    Avid.1 AV20 17x9 +35mm offset Bronze Wheels
    Falken Sincera SN250 A/S 225/45R17 tires
    Stoptech slotted front rotors

    Hi. I'm lining one of these up to buy! What should I look out for when inspecting it? Cheers

    • @AustinJenner
      @AustinJenner  ปีที่แล้ว +1

      With it being older they are prone to rust, specifically in the quarter panel area and underneath. I would check for any leaks in the engine area and for any check engine lights. The 2.2 liter engines are not as bad as the 2.5 so if it was kept up with, it shouldnt have anything wrong with it. Im about to hit 140k miles and I just redid almost all suspension components on the front end as everything was pretty worn. But the main things I would look for is rust, leaks, or any type of smells out of the ordinary like burning oil or coolant. Good luck and hopefully this helps!
